It doesn't actually save the game, I checked. Notice that the saving message is only there for an amount of time shorter than when it really does save. Also notice that if you shut off the game right there and load it up, it will be the last place you really saved. In any case, I think that something in the game when it glitches tricks the emulator with data that is similar to what it looks for with the save message, but I might be wrong.
